Low-Residency MFA in Creative Writing
We are looking for candidates who show strong promise as creative writers and who have a strong interest in literature. Additionally, we seek students who are self-motivated, able to work independently, and capable of making positive use of criticism to improve their writing.
Applicants must meet Murray State University requirements. Details about University policies regarding "Admissions and Registration" are available online. Applicants must have completed a baccalaureate degree with a major, minor, or evidence of sufficient study in literature.
Beyond these minimum university requirements, admission will depend upon the MFA admission committee's assessment of an applicant's chances for success in the program. Committee review of applications will be based on the following factors:
- Writing sample in appropriate genre (see below).
- GPA at previous undergraduate and/or graduate programs.
- Two (2) letters of recommendation.
- GRE (verbal). We encourage but do not require applicants to submit GRE scores.
- Preparation and experience as demonstrated in personal statement.
How to Apply
- Send the following items to MSU Graduate Admissions Office, 113 Sparks
Hall, Murray, KY 42071-3312:
- Completed Graduate Admission Application
- Non-refundable check or money order for $30 USD made payable to Murray State University
- Writing Sample (according to above guidelines)
- 200-300 word personal statement addressing your experience and goals as a writer.
- Have sent directly to MSU Graduate Admissions, 113 Sparks Hall, Murray,
KY 42071-3312:
- Two (2) letters of recommendation (sent directly from recommenders)
- Official transcripts from each institution attended (graduate or undergraduate) other than Murray State University. Transcripts should be mailed directly from the Registrar's Office of each institution.
- GRE General Test Scores are recommended but not required. Have Educational Testing Service submit GRE scores to Murray State University, code 1494.
Application Deadline
Applications for admission are accepted year-round.
